Summary
This review of events leading up to victory in Europe is dedicated to those who made it possible, with appropriate footage of each: newscasters and broadcasters, cameramen, sailors and marines, merchant marines, minesweepers, submariners, fighting men, the Commonwealth, the Red Army, Desert Rats, General Smuts, Mr Churchill, Allied Air Forces, United States Air Force, nurses and doctors, women of the armed services, women railway workers, tree fellers, workers in arms factories, transport and dockyard workers, the Home Guard, the King and Queen (seen inspecting bomb damage), Chiang Kai-shek, Stalin, Roosevelt. Attention turns to the men still at war in the Pacific, the conditions under which they are fighting, the wounded and the bravery of the Chinese people - pictures taken at the bombing of Canton.
